Acoustic Emission Test of Pressure Vessel Leak Induced by Sealing Failure

Abstract
Two cases of acoustic emission test on leak were done and the signals characters were analyzed.The results indicated that when the leak mediums were liquid,the acoustic emission signals were continuous signals with low amplitude and the center frequency was about 10~50 kHz;when the leak mediums were gas,the acoustic emission signals were mixed signals with the burst signals being predominant and the center frequency being about 100~400 kHz,and the kind of leaks could be located by Time of Arrival location methods.The research results provided references for similar acoustic emission tests on pressure vessel leak.
